Localized Application Scenarios Across Portugal

Portugal's diverse microclimates—ranging from the humid Atlantic coastline of Sintra to the arid heat of the Alentejo interior—demand highly specific building envelope specifications. Our exported cabins are tailored to meet localized environmental conditions across Portugal’s top regions.

1. Algarve Eco-Tourism & Glamping Resorts

In the southern Algarve (Faro, Lagos, Tavira), property developers face intense summer solar heat coupled with strict regional water and land conservation policies. Our modular cabins integrate reflective thermal barriers, exterior WPC solar shading louvers, and pre-piped greywater recycling systems. Built offsite, these cabins eliminate on-site construction dust and heavy machinery noise, allowing resort operators to expand inventory in protected rural zones (Reserva Ecológica Nacional - REN) with minimal footprint impact.

2. Douro Valley Agricultural & Vineyard Estates

The steep terrain and microclimatic extremes of the Douro Valley wine region require lightweight structural footprints that do not overload terraced soils. Our steel-frame modular cabins are supported by minimal helical screw piles or isolated concrete pads. They function perfectly as luxury wine-tasting suites, boutique guest housing, or seasonal worker quarters, withstanding sub-zero winter nights and 40°C+ summer peaks through high-density rockwool wall insulation and low-E glazing.

3. Silver Coast & Atlantic Coastal Living

Stretching from Ericeira and Peniche to Nazaré, the Silver Coast experiences aggressive salt-laden ocean air and strong Atlantic wind pressure. Standard steel structures quickly corrode in these conditions. To counter this, our cabin exports to Western Portugal feature C4/C5 marine-grade hot-dip galvanized structural framing, stainless steel 316 hardware, and fluorocarbon-coated aluminum composite exterior cladding that prevents atmospheric oxidation for decades.

4. Off-Grid Living & Rural Retreats in Alentejo

The vast expanses of the Alentejo region (Évora, Beja, Comporta) are ideal for autonomous off-grid living. Our modular cabin designs incorporate pre-engineered solar panel mount points, integrated battery storage compartments, and rainwater harvesting roof pitch designs. Landowners in Alentejo benefit from turn-key off-grid solutions that provide high residential comfort without relying on municipal grid extensions.

Key Portuguese Regulatory Frameworks

A common misconception in Portugal is that modular or removable cabins do not require urban licensing. Under the Portuguese Legal Framework for Urbanization and Building (RJUE - Decreto-Lei n.º 555/99), any structure fixed to the soil or intended for permanent human habitation is classified as an urban construction, requiring municipal approval (Câmara Municipal) regardless of whether it uses steel frames, concrete, or flat-pack container modules.

Our structural export team provides full digital BIM models, structural calculation dossiers under Eurocode standards, and thermal performance coefficients that allow local Portuguese architects (registered with the Ordem dos Arquitectos) to seamlessly submit project files for municipal licensing.

Thermal Energy Standards (DL 101-D/2020)

Portugal enforces strict building envelope energy efficiency rules under the REH (Regulamento dos Desempenhos Energéticos dos Edifícios de Habitação). Traditional single-wall container conversions fail these tests due to thermal bridging.

Our modular cabins feature a continuous external thermal insulation composite system (ETICS / Capoto compatibility) or thick polyurethane core panels with zero thermal bridges. Combined with Low-E argon-filled double glazing, our cabins easily achieve Class A or A+ Energy Certification in Portugal, drastically lowering summer air conditioning and winter heating electricity costs.

Engineering Comparison: Offsite Modular Cabins vs. Traditional Portuguese Masonry

Technical Parameter Exported Offsite Modular Cabin Traditional Masonry (Alvenaria) Performance Advantage
Construction Speed Factory: 15-20 days | Site: 1-3 days 8 to 14 months on-site 85% Faster Time-to-Market
Thermal Insulation (U-Value) 0.18 - 0.24 W/m²K (Custom PIR/Rockwool) 0.45 - 0.65 W/m²K (Standard Double Brick) 50%+ Superior Thermal Retention
Seismic Rating (Eurocode 8) High Ductility Light Gauge Steel Frame Rigid Brittle Masonry Joints Superior Earthquake Absorption
Coastal Corrosion Resistance Hot-Dip Galvanized C4/C5 Protection Standard Rebar (Rust Spalling Risk) Extended Structural Life in Marine Zones
Cost Predictability 100% Fixed Factory FOB/CIF Pricing Frequent Material & Labor Cost Overruns Zero Budget Slippage Risk
Environmental Impact 90% Recyclable Materials, Low Waste High On-Site Wet Waste & Water Usage Eco-Green Certification Compatible

Q1 Do modular cabins require building permits (Licenciamento Municipal) in Portugal?
Yes. Under Portuguese law (RJUE - Decreto-Lei n.º 555/99), any prefabricated or modular home used for permanent or seasonal dwelling requires municipal licensing from the local Câmara Municipal, regardless of whether it rests on concrete foundations or screw piles. We assist your local architect by providing full structural calculation files, CE certificates, thermal reports, and 3D CAD/BIM drawings to speed up municipal submission.
Q2 How are the cabins shipped from the factory to Portugal?
Our cabins are engineered specifically for ocean shipping. Flat-pack modular cabins are bundled into standardized 20ft or 40ft ISO shipping dimensions (up to 4 modular units packed per 40HQ container). Fully assembled compact cabins are shipped via standard 40HQ open-top or flat-rack containers. Shipments arrive at main ports such as Port of Lisbon, Port of Leixões (Porto), or Port of Sines, where local flatbed cranes transport them directly to your plot.
Q3 How do your steel cabins withstand salty ocean air on the Portuguese coast?
For coastal zones like Cascais, Ericeira, the Silver Coast, and the Algarve, we specify heavy hot-dip galvanization with a minimum zinc coating of 275g/m² (C4/C5 corrosion class). Structural steel components are further treated with epoxy primer and fluorocarbon/polyurethane exterior paint systems to prevent rust, saltwater erosion, and UV degradation.
Q4 What foundation preparation is required on-site before delivery?
Because our modular steel frames are structurally self-supporting and rigid, they do not require deep continuous concrete foundations. Most clients in Portugal utilize a point-load concrete pad layout (sapatas isoladas), a simple reinforced slab (maciço de betão), or ground screw piles (estacas aparafusadas). Ground screws are particularly popular in rural zones because they allow rapid installation without heavy earthmoving.
Q5 Are your modular cabins insulated for winter cold and summer heat in Portugal?
Absolutely. Our standard wall panels utilize 75mm to 100mm high-density Polyisocyanurate (PIR) or Rockwool cores with thermal conductivity (λ) as low as 0.022 W/mK. This envelope effectively seals the unit against the winter cold of Northern Portugal (Trás-os-Montes) and the intense summer heat of Alentejo, meeting Portuguese REH energy efficiency requirements.
Q6 Can these cabins be connected to off-grid solar and water systems?
Yes. We frequently supply cabins pre-wired and pre-plumbed for off-grid setup. Roof frames can be factory-reinforced for direct solar panel array mounting, and interior electrical distribution boards are pre-configured to switch seamlessly between inverter battery banks and generator or mains grid inputs.
